    I finally popped in to try a couple slices, which typically are on the larger size at places specializing in these things. I love that they offer so many styles, too, allowing as much as your stomach and appetite can handle. As such, I figured one NY slice and one deep dish would do the trick. It's not really a sit down place, inside it's tight with only one table and a wall-facing bar seating section. If it's warm though, there's lots outside tables. The display is impressive, and I wanted more than I could handle, so more future visits are assured. I liked the topping variations as well, visually, these appeal. Reheating only took a few minutes, and I grabbed a bar seat. Unfortunately, it was under the blower duct and it was a little chilly, but preferable to sitting by the door. I enjoyed both slices and felt full afterwards. The dobs of burrata were tasty, the pepperoni nice and thick, and I also liked the sausage. The deep dish was somewhere between Roman and Sicilian in texture and depth. The sauce variations are another angle of inquiry down the road, but overall, I really liked my quick meal.

    Visited Slice House recently. You order and they have a few places to eat inside, outside or to go, and it has a very casual atmosphere. They have a plethora of full size pizzas (and some that are very unique combinations) as well as about 9 choices to purchase by the slice. Slices vary between $6.50 - $7.50 each. I ordered the Sweet Gino and it was really good. You can also add dried herbs or hot pepper oil when your order comes out (I did both) and purchased two bottles (they are small) of their hot pepper oil. They also have a few bottled drinks as well as a fountain drink station (Pepsi products). Overall, this place was a good experience and I'll probably come back to try another slice or two.
